Cedar Creek Lake Report Nov 24, 26, 28 #12978052 11/28/18 03:01 AM

Nov 24: Fished from about 10AM to 4PM. Looked at Long Ridge West, Key Ranch Drop-off, 3-Jug Hump, Merimac Point, Spillway Hump, the Rock Pile and Enchanted Isle Ridge. The only spot where I caught significant numbers of fish was Long Ridge West. I started there and ended there and ended up with 50 fish: 39 whites, 4 legal hybrids, 3 short hybrids, 2 nice yellow bass, a catfish and a buffalo. The technique was vertical - lifting a #4 silver Mepps up from the bottom and then letting it fall back down. Most strikes were when I was lifting it. Water depth was 22- 23 fow and water temp was 56 degrees F. Hitting the boat with my foot helped - guess I need a thumper.

Nov 26: It was cold and windy from the north, so I slipped out of my boat stall and eased around to Saint Annes East, which is protected from the north wind. I caught 25 fish in a couple of hours. Two thirds were fishing vertically in 22 fow. The others were caught casting out and retrieving back in in 13 to 15 fow. Problem with the latter approach is that fish were moving around a lot. Caught fish - mostly really big fat whites - 16 inches - with #4 silver Mepps.

Nov 28: Went out about 10 AM when wind was only 10 mph out of the SW, then it shot up to 20 to 25. So, I could go home or accept the challenge to find and catch fish in protected water. I decide on the latter and began by looking at Campbell's Hump, Dam Drop-off and Dam Ridge but nada. Then checked Staubach Hump and the A-Frame. Still nothing. Ventured out to Long Ridge West but wind and waves were too much for iPilot. Needed to get really close to shore. I had caught fish once before in high SW winds hiding behind Merimac Point, so I headed there. I managed to find some fish there about 50 yards off its NE shoreline in 16 to 18 fow. Beating on the boat and fishing vertically with my Mepps I caught 25 big whites, 5 legal hybrids, a short hybrid and a 3 lb LMB in about 3 hours of fishing. Fish kept moving around, so I had to keep moving to find them again. Air temp warmed up and it turned out to be an enjoyable day.
